Hi Folks,
Does anybody have a program or know of a way to determine if a given date
falls within a Daylight Savings Time range? The CP QUERY TIMEZONE command
will show you defined timezones, and which one is active - but not the
start/end dates of the zone.

Mike,
Search the list archives for TZRANGES EXEC. It builds the records for SYSTEM
CONFIG (IIRC by default out to 2042).
